# Grant of Exclusive Licenses
**AGENCY:**
U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, DOD.
**ACTION:**
Notice.
**SUMMARY:**
In accordance with 37 CFR 404.7(b)(1)(i), announcement is made of a prospective exclusive license for all fields of use, in the manufacture, use, and sale of the telescoping Weir covered by U.S. Patent No. 6,213,684 filed October 26, 1998.
**DATES:**
Written objections must be filed not later than October 1, 2001.

**S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:**
The Telescoping Weir was invented by Jack Fowler, Ronald G. Vann and Thomas D. Woodward, Jr. Rights to the patent have been assigned to the United States of America as represented by the Secretary of the Army. The United States of America as represented by the Secretary of the Army intends to grant an exclusive license for all fields of use, in the manufacture, use, and sale of the telescoping weir to Oceaneering, Advanced Technologies Group, 501 Prince George Boulevard, Upper Marlboro, Maryland. Pursuant to 37 CFR 404.7(b)(1)(i), any interested party may file a written objection to this prospective exclusive license agreement.
